.hero-section[data-astro-cid-ljkbwmiu]{background:var(--color-primary-dark);background-size:cover;background-position:center;padding:9rem 1.5rem 7rem;position:relative;overflow:hidden;text-align:center}.hero-bg[data-astro-cid-ljkbwmiu]{position:absolute;inset:0;pointer-events:none;background:#0a0f28b8}.hero-orb[data-astro-cid-ljkbwmiu]{position:absolute;border-radius:50%;filter:blur(80px)}.hero-orb-1[data-astro-cid-ljkbwmiu]{width:600px;height:600px;background:#f1921712;top:-25%;left:-10%}.hero-orb-2[data-astro-cid-ljkbwmiu]{width:400px;height:400px;background:#f192170d;bottom:-10%;right:-5%}.hero-content[data-astro-cid-ljkbwmiu]{position:relative;z-index:1;max-width:860px;margin:0 auto}.hero-content[data-astro-cid-ljkbwmiu] h1[data-astro-cid-ljkbwmiu]{color:var(--color-white);margin-bottom:1.5rem}.hero-lead[data-astro-cid-ljkbwmiu]{font-size:1.15rem;line-height:1.85;color:#f5f6f8b3;margin-bottom:2.5rem;max-width:680px;margin-left:auto;margin-right:auto}.hero-actions[data-astro-cid-ljkbwmiu]{display:flex;gap:1rem;justify-content:center;flex-wrap:wrap;margin-bottom:2rem}.hero-badges[data-astro-cid-ljkbwmiu]{display:flex;gap:.75rem;justify-content:center;flex-wrap:wrap}.badge[data-astro-cid-ljkbwmiu]{display:inline-flex;align-items:center;gap:.4rem;padding:.4rem .9rem;background:#f1921714;border:1px solid rgba(241,146,23,.2);border-radius:50px;font-size:.8rem;color:#f5f6f8bf}.badge[data-astro-cid-ljkbwmiu] svg[data-astro-cid-ljkbwmiu]{color:var(--color-primary-orange);flex-shrink:0}.branchen-grid[data-astro-cid-ljkbwmiu]{display:grid;grid-template-columns:repeat(3,1fr);gap:1.75rem}.branche-card[data-astro-cid-ljkbwmiu]{background:var(--color-white);border:1px solid var(--color-border-light);border-radius:var(--radius-lg);padding:1.75rem;text-decoration:none;color:inherit;display:flex;flex-direction:column;gap:1rem;transition:all var(--transition-base)}.branche-card[data-astro-cid-ljkbwmiu]:hover{transform:translateY(-6px);box-shadow:var(--shadow-card-hover);border-color:#f1921740;color:inherit}.karte-header[data-astro-cid-ljkbwmiu]{display:flex;align-items:flex-start;gap:1rem}.karte-icon[data-astro-cid-ljkbwmiu]{width:52px;height:52px;border-radius:var(--radius-md);display:flex;align-items:center;justify-content:center;flex-shrink:0}.karte-icon-orange[data-astro-cid-ljkbwmiu]{background:linear-gradient(135deg,#f192171f,#f192170d);color:var(--color-primary-orange)}.karte-icon-blue[data-astro-cid-ljkbwmiu]{background:linear-gradient(135deg,#3b82f61f,#3b82f60d);color:#3b82f6}.karte-icon-green[data-astro-cid-ljkbwmiu]{background:linear-gradient(135deg,#22c55e1f,#22c55e0d);color:#16a34a}.karte-icon-purple[data-astro-cid-ljkbwmiu]{background:linear-gradient(135deg,#8b5cf61f,#8b5cf60d);color:#7c3aed}.karte-header[data-astro-cid-ljkbwmiu] h3[data-astro-cid-ljkbwmiu]{font-size:1.05rem;margin:0;padding-top:.25rem}.karte-beschreibung[data-astro-cid-ljkbwmiu]{font-size:.875rem;line-height:1.75;color:var(--color-text-light);margin:0;flex:1}.karte-tags[data-astro-cid-ljkbwmiu]{display:flex;flex-wrap:wrap;gap:.4rem}.tag[data-astro-cid-ljkbwmiu]{display:inline-flex;align-items:center;padding:.2rem .6rem;background:#f1921712;border:1px solid rgba(241,146,23,.15);border-radius:50px;font-size:.72rem;font-weight:600;color:var(--color-primary-orange);letter-spacing:.02em;text-transform:uppercase}.karte-link[data-astro-cid-ljkbwmiu]{display:inline-flex;align-items:center;gap:.4rem;font-size:.85rem;font-weight:700;color:var(--color-primary-orange);font-family:var(--font-heading);padding-top:.5rem;border-top:1px solid var(--color-border-light)}.cta-wrapper[data-astro-cid-ljkbwmiu]{max-width:680px;margin:0 auto;text-align:center}.cta-content[data-astro-cid-ljkbwmiu] h2[data-astro-cid-ljkbwmiu]{color:var(--color-white);margin-bottom:1rem}.cta-content[data-astro-cid-ljkbwmiu]>p[data-astro-cid-ljkbwmiu]{color:#f5f6f8a6;font-size:1.05rem;line-height:1.8;margin-bottom:2rem}.cta-actions[data-astro-cid-ljkbwmiu]{display:flex;gap:1rem;justify-content:center;flex-wrap:wrap}@media(max-width:1024px){.branchen-grid[data-astro-cid-ljkbwmiu]{grid-template-columns:repeat(2,1fr)}}@media(max-width:768px){.hero-section[data-astro-cid-ljkbwmiu]{padding:8rem 1rem 5rem}.branchen-grid[data-astro-cid-ljkbwmiu]{grid-template-columns:1fr}}
